Python判断密码是否小于n位:题目:Acceptable Password I

题目要求:创建密码验证功能。验证条件为:长度应大于6,否则返回False

题目要求:

Input: A string.

Output: A bool.

Example:

is_acceptable_password(‘short’) == Falseis

_acceptable_password(‘muchlonger’) == True

题目分析:利用内置的len函数来判断字符有多少位,再利用if…else创建条件并根据条件返回True or False

我的答案:(含有题目框架)

def is_acceptable_password(password: str) -> bool:
    # your code here
    if len(password)>6:
        return True
    else:
        return False


if __name__ == '__main__':
    print("Example:")
    print(is_acceptable_password('short'))

    # These "asserts" are used for self-checking and not for an auto-testing
    assert is_acceptable_password('short') == False
    assert is_acceptable_password('muchlonger') == True
    assert is_acceptable_password('ashort') == False
    print("Coding complete? Click 'Check' to earn cool rewards!")
Python学习

Python教程:re模块的search方法

2021-4-3 15:53:51

Python学习

Python输出数字的长度:题目:Number Length

2021-4-3 16:17:16

0 条回复 A文章作者 M管理员
    暂无讨论,说说你的看法吧
个人中心
今日签到
有新私信 私信列表
搜索